Kinds of Valves



Vital elements in oil area operations, shutoffs play a vital role in regulating the flow and stress of liquids within pipelines and tools. Various kinds of shutoffs are utilized to satisfy the diverse requirements of oil and gas production. Usual kinds consist of entrance shutoffs, which offer a straight-line circulation and marginal pressure decline; globe valves, known for their strangling capabilities; and round shutoffs, acknowledged for their quick on/off control. In addition, check valves stop backflow, while butterfly valves supply a light-weight solution for controling circulation. Each valve kind is designed with specific materials and setups to withstand the harsh problems often located in oil fields, making certain integrity and performance in procedures. Comprehending these types is important for effective system monitoring.


Valve Applications and Features



While different kinds of valves offer unique purposes, their key applications rotate around controlling circulation and pressure within oil and gas systems. Valves such as entrance, globe, and round shutoffs control liquid movement, making certain peak performance and security. Entrance shutoffs are generally used for on/off control, offering very little flow resistance. Globe shutoffs, on the other hand, deal exact circulation regulation, making them appropriate for strangling applications. Ball valves are preferred for their fast procedure and tight securing capabilities. In enhancement, stress safety valve are essential for protecting against system overpressure, guarding devices integrity. Generally, the suitable option and application of shutoffs boost functional efficiency, making certain the reliable transport of oil and gas with pipelines and handling centers.


Compressors: Enhancing Gas Transport



Compressors play an essential function in the efficient transport of all-natural gas, ensuring that it relocates smoothly with pipes over long distances. These tools boost the pressure of natural gas, enabling it to conquer rubbing and elevation modifications within the pipeline system. In addition, compressors facilitate the harmonizing of supply and need, accommodating variations in intake and manufacturing rates. Numerous kinds of compressors are used in the sector, including centrifugal, reciprocating, and rotating screw compressors, each offering distinctive advantages based upon the functional demands. Normal upkeep of these compressors is essential to make the most of efficiency and reduce downtime, ultimately adding to a reliable gas transport network. Their important feature highlights the importance of compressors in the general oil and gas framework.

Pipeline Solutions: Framework for Transportation



Pipeline systems act as the foundation of the oil and gas sector, promoting the efficient transport of hydrocarbons over large distances. These systems contain various parts, consisting of pipes, shutoffs, pumps, and compressors, all thoroughly developed to guarantee seamless circulation. The materials made use of in pipeline construction, often steel or high-density polyethylene, are chosen for sturdiness and resistance to rust. Pipeline networks can cover throughout land and water, connecting manufacturing sites to refineries and warehouse. Additionally, progressed innovation makes it possible for real-time monitoring of flow prices and pressure degrees, enhancing functional performance.
